当前位置:首页 / EXCEL

Excel年月如何正确分开?如何提取年月数据?

作者:佚名|分类:EXCEL|浏览:58|发布时间:2025-04-10 04:02:41

Excel年月如何正确分开?如何提取年月数据?

在Excel中,正确地分开年月数据以及提取年月数据是数据处理中常见的需求。以下将详细介绍如何在Excel中实现这一功能。

一、Excel年月如何正确分开

在Excel中,年月数据通常以“年-月”的格式存在,例如“2021-12”。以下是如何将这种格式正确分开的步骤:

1. 使用文本函数:

如果年月数据已经是文本格式,可以直接使用文本函数进行分割。

使用`MID`函数:假设年月数据在A列,从A2开始,可以使用以下公式:

```excel

=MID(A2, 1, 4) & "-" & MID(A2, 6, 2)

```

这个公式将A2单元格中的前四位作为年份,后两位作为月份,并用“-”连接。

2. 使用分列功能:

如果年月数据在单元格中,可以使用Excel的分列功能。

选择包含年月数据的单元格区域,点击“数据”选项卡,然后选择“分列”。

在弹出的“文本分列向导”中,选择“分隔符号”作为数据类型,然后点击“下一步”。

在“分隔符号”框中,选择“其他”,然后输入“-”,点击“下一步”。

根据需要设置数据格式,点击“完成”。

二、如何提取年月数据

提取年月数据通常是为了进一步分析或处理,以下是一些常用的方法:

1. 使用`YEAR`和`MONTH`函数:

如果年月数据是文本格式,可以使用`YEAR`和`MONTH`函数提取年月。

例如,如果年月数据在A2单元格,可以使用以下公式:

```excel

=YEAR(A2) & "-" & MONTH(A2)

```

这将返回年月格式的字符串。

2. 使用`DATE`函数:

如果需要将年月数据转换为日期格式,可以使用`DATE`函数。

例如,如果年月数据在A2单元格,可以使用以下公式:

```excel

=DATE(YEAR(A2), MONTH(A2), 1)

```

这将返回一个日期格式,表示该年的第一个月的第一天。

3. 使用`TEXT`函数:

如果需要将日期格式转换为文本格式的年月,可以使用`TEXT`函数。

例如,如果日期在A2单元格,可以使用以下公式:

```excel

=TEXT(A2, "yyyy-mm")

```

这将返回年月格式的字符串。

三、相关问答

1. 年月数据是数字格式,如何分开?

如果年月数据是数字格式,例如202112,可以使用`TEXT`函数将其转换为文本格式,然后再使用上述方法分开。例如:

```excel

=TEXT(A2, "yyyy-mm")

```

2. 如何将分开的年月数据合并回一个单元格?

如果已经将年月数据分开到两个单元格,可以使用`&`运算符将它们合并回一个单元格。例如:

```excel

=A2 & "-" & B2

```

3. 如何在Excel中批量处理年月数据?

如果需要批量处理年月数据,可以使用“查找和替换”功能。选择包含年月数据的列,然后使用“查找和替换”中的“替换”功能,将年月数据分开。

4. 如何在Excel中筛选特定年份或月份的数据?

在Excel中,可以使用数据透视表或高级筛选功能来筛选特定年份或月份的数据。首先,将年月数据转换为日期格式,然后使用相应的功能进行筛选。

通过以上方法,您可以在Excel中轻松地处理和提取年月数据,提高数据处理效率。